Go to file
Daniel Berlin dc006c709d lambda-code.c (can_put_in_inner_loop): Relax restrictions.
2006-01-04  Daniel Berlin  <dberlin@dberlin.org>

	* lambda-code.c (can_put_in_inner_loop): Relax
	restrictions.
	(can_put_after_inner_loop): New function.
	(can_convert_to_perfect_nest): Use can_put_after_inner_loop as well.
	(perfect_nestify): Change to make copies and modify uses.

From-SVN: r109337
2006-01-04 16:34:52 +00:00
boehm-gc
config re PR libgomp/25259 (bootstrap failures on non-C99 platforms (no stdint.h)) 2006-01-02 18:53:27 +00:00
contrib
fastjar
fixincludes
gcc lambda-code.c (can_put_in_inner_loop): Relax restrictions. 2006-01-04 16:34:52 +00:00
gnattools
include
INSTALL
intl
libada
libcpp directives.c (struct pragma_entry): Add is_deferred. 2006-01-04 08:33:38 -08:00
libdecnumber re PR libgomp/25259 (bootstrap failures on non-C99 platforms (no stdint.h)) 2006-01-02 18:53:27 +00:00
libffi
libgfortran re PR libgomp/25259 (bootstrap failures on non-C99 platforms (no stdint.h)) 2006-01-02 18:53:27 +00:00
libiberty
libjava PR libgcj/9715, PR libgcj/19132: 2006-01-03 22:58:31 +00:00
libmudflap
libobjc
libssp
libstdc++-v3 sso_string_base.h (__sso_string_base<>::_M_dataplus): Use _CharT_alloc_type as base class. 2006-01-04 11:34:45 +00:00
maintainer-scripts
zlib
ABOUT-NLS
ChangeLog re PR middle-end/24252 (Missing "warning: control reaches end of non-void function" in static function) 2006-01-04 12:21:27 +00:00
ChangeLog.tree-ssa
compile
config-ml.in
config.guess
config.rpath
config.sub
configure re PR middle-end/24252 (Missing "warning: control reaches end of non-void function" in static function) 2006-01-04 12:21:27 +00:00
configure.in re PR middle-end/24252 (Missing "warning: control reaches end of non-void function" in static function) 2006-01-04 12:21:27 +00:00
COPYING
COPYING.LIB
depcomp
install-sh
libtool-ldflags libtool-ldflags: New script. 2006-01-03 00:30:27 +00:00
libtool.m4
ltcf-c.sh
ltcf-cxx.sh
ltcf-gcj.sh
ltconfig
ltmain.sh
MAINTAINERS * MAINTAINERS (libdecnumber): Add myself. 2006-01-04 09:52:08 +11:00
Makefile.def re PR middle-end/24252 (Missing "warning: control reaches end of non-void function" in static function) 2006-01-04 12:21:27 +00:00
Makefile.in re PR middle-end/24252 (Missing "warning: control reaches end of non-void function" in static function) 2006-01-04 12:21:27 +00:00
Makefile.tpl re PR middle-end/24252 (Missing "warning: control reaches end of non-void function" in static function) 2006-01-04 12:21:27 +00:00
missing
mkdep
mkinstalldirs
move-if-change
README
README.SCO
symlink-tree
ylwrap

This directory contains the GNU Compiler Collection (GCC).

The GNU Compiler Collection is free software.  See the file COPYING
for copying permission.  The manuals, and some of the runtime
libraries, are under different terms; see the individual source files
for details.

The directory INSTALL contains copies of the installation information
as HTML and plain text.  The source of this information is
gcc/doc/install.texi.  The installation information includes details
of what is included in the GCC sources and what files GCC installs.

See the file gcc/doc/gcc.texi (together with other files that it
includes) for usage and porting information.  An online readable
version of the manual is in the files gcc/doc/gcc.info*.

See http://gcc.gnu.org/bugs.html for how to report bugs usefully.